### Soft deletes in the orders table

Heads up: nothing in `orders` is ever hard-deleted. We set `deleted_at` and the Brimley API filters those rows out automatically. If a customer asks where an order went, check for a timestamp before panicking. To restore, null out the column via the admin endpoint — never raw SQL in prod, please. The restore endpoint needs the internal admin credential. Here's the key for that.

API key for yagag-fawif: zpat4_Gful

## Shared Lab Access — Level 3

The Level 3 materials lab is now shared with the Pelton Optics team. Assistants booking lab time must reserve slots in the shared calendar at least one day ahead. Safety induction is mandatory before first entry; contact the lab steward to arrange. Goggles and coats are stored in the anteroom. After 18:00 the main lab doors lock automatically, and entry requires the keypad code below.

door code, hahag-tagef: bdg-OAWSKZ-89993088

As part of migrating legacy cron jobs into the Windrow workflow engine, every task now authenticates against the Cobblestack identity broker instead of reading machine-local credentials. On-call engineers should verify that each migrated workflow declares the `broker-auth` step before any task that touches the Fernhollow data tier; jobs missing this step will fail silently at dispatch. If you need to trigger a workflow manually during an incident, the engine accepts direct authentication. Use the key below for manual invocations.

app token of kajep-hagug = vxb11-4s8ayrMZXeg

## Session Handling — DeployBeacon Bot

DeployBeacon keeps a short-lived session per channel when plugins query deploy status. Sessions expire after 15 minutes of inactivity; plugins must re-handshake on a 440 response. State is stored server-side, so plugins only carry the session cookie plus an auth header. All requests to the status endpoint require authentication. For sandbox testing, use the shared sandbox credential below.

login token, yajeg-fawif: eyJhbGciOiJIUzI1NiIsInR5cCI6IkpXVCJ9.eyJzdWIiOiIEdPQYnZXaZIn0.HSRTnYZBx0Qc